ISO 9001

Quality Management System

The ISO 9001:2015 standard defines the requirements for implementing a Quality Management System (QMS). It helps organizations to:

  • Ensure consistency and quality in their products or services;
  • Meet customer requirements as well as applicable legal and regulatory obligations;
  • Improve customer satisfaction through effective organization, process-based management, and continuous improvement.

Objective: Ensure the quality of products/services while strengthening customer trust.

ISO 14001

Environmental Management System

The ISO 14001:2015 standard specifies the requirements for an Environmental Management System (EMS). It enables organizations to:

  • Identify, control, and reduce their environmental impacts;
  • Comply with environmental regulations;
  • Continuously improve their environmental performance with a view to sustainable development.

Objective: Integrate environmental protection into the company’s strategy and operations.
